Srinagar, city, summer capital of Jammu and Kashmir union territory (Jammu is the winter capital), northern India , situated in the Kashmir region of the Indian subcontinent. The city lies along the banks of the Jhelum River at an elevation of 5,200 feet (1,600 metres) in the Vale of Kashmir.

Why is Srinagar famous?

Srinagar, the summer capital of Jammu and Kashmir is located in the heart of the Kashmir valley at an altitude of 1,730 m above sea level. Spread on both sides of the river Jhelum the city is famous for its natural beauty, gardens, waterfronts and houseboats .

What is the famous food of Srinagar?

Kashmiri Wazwan cuisine is primarily famous for its non-vegetarian dishes and Rogan Josh is its signature dish. This spicy red lamb-based curry is ideally eaten with saffron rice. ...

Which item of Kashmir is very famous?

Wood carving objects are the most amazing and impressive shopping items in Kashmir. Carved walnut wood-work is the most significant crafts of Kashmir. The features of this wood include durability, close grain and detailed work that make the item more expansive and visually interesting.

What is best time to visit Srinagar?

Best Season in Srinagar

Srinagar has a pleasant climate and therefore, travelers love to visit the city all through the year. However, the best time to visit Srinagar is from April to October . During this period, people can admire the real beauty of this city as the whole valley gets covered with blossoms.
